Script to continuously collect Rancher profiles and upload them to Azure

#!/bin/bash | |
# Azure storage container SAS URL and token for uploading. Only creation permission is necessary | |
BLOB_URL='' | |
BLOB_TOKEN='' | |
cleanup() { | |
echo "Cleaning up..." | |
echo "Setting rancher logs back to error" | |
kubectl -n cattle-system get pods -l app=rancher --no-headers -o custom-columns=name:.metadata.name | while read rancherpod; do kubectl -n cattle-system exec $rancherpod -c rancher -- loglevel --set error; done | |
echo "Cleanup complete. Exiting." | |
exit 0 | |
} | |
trap cleanup SIGINT | |
echo Setting rancher debug logs | |
kubectl -n cattle-system get pods -l app=rancher --no-headers -o custom-columns=name:.metadata.name | while read rancherpod; do kubectl -n cattle-system exec $rancherpod -c rancher -- loglevel --set debug; done | |
export TZ=UTC | |
while true | |
do | |
TMPDIR=$(mktemp -d $MKTEMP_BASEDIR) || { echo 'Creating temporary directory failed, please check options'; exit 1; } | |
echo "Created ${TMPDIR}" | |
echo | |
date -Iseconds >> ${TMPDIR}/start_date | |
kubectl top pods -A >> ${TMPDIR}/toppods.log | |
kubectl top nodes >> ${TMPDIR}/topnodes.log | |
for pod in $(kubectl -n cattle-system get pods -l app=rancher --no-headers -o custom-columns=name:.metadata.name); do | |
echo Getting heap for $pod | |
kubectl exec -n cattle-system $pod -c rancher -- curl -s http://localhost:6060/debug/pprof/heap -o heap | |
kubectl cp -n cattle-system -c rancher ${pod}:heap ${TMPDIR}/${pod}-heap-$(date +'%Y-%m-%dT%H_%M_%S') | |
echo Getting goroutine for $pod | |
kubectl exec -n cattle-system $pod -c rancher -- curl -s localhost:6060/debug/pprof/goroutine -o goroutine | |
kubectl cp -n cattle-system -c rancher ${pod}:goroutine ${TMPDIR}/${pod}-goroutine-$(date +'%Y-%m-%dT%H_%M_%S') | |
echo Getting profile for $pod | |
kubectl exec -n cattle-system $pod -c rancher -- curl -s http://localhost:6060/debug/pprof/profile?seconds=30 -o profile | |
kubectl cp -n cattle-system -c rancher ${pod}:profile ${TMPDIR}/${pod}-profile-$(date +'%Y-%m-%dT%H_%M_%S') | |
echo Getting logs for $pod | |
kubectl logs --since 5m -n cattle-system $pod -c rancher > ${TMPDIR}/$pod.log | |
echo | |
done | |
date -Iseconds >> ${TMPDIR}/end_date | |
FILENAME="profile-$(date +'%Y-%m-%d_%H_%M').tar.xz" | |
echo "Creating tarball ${FILENAME}" | |
tar cfJ /tmp/${FILENAME} --directory ${TMPDIR}/ . | |
echo "Uploading ${FILENAME}" | |
curl -H "x-ms-blob-type: BlockBlob" --upload-file /tmp/${FILENAME} "${BLOB_URL}/${FILENAME}?${BLOB_TOKEN}" | |
echo | |
echo "Removing ${TMPDIR}" | |
rm -r -f "${TMPDIR}" >/dev/null 2>&1 | |
echo "Sleeping until the next capture..." | |
# we want to at least one capture every 4 minutes | |
# most time is spent in CPU profiling which takes 30s per rancher pod, and there is 3 of them = 90s | |
# allow for another 30s for all other processing, that makes 2 minutes total | |
# thus sleep for the remaining 2 minutes | |
sleep 120 | |
done |
